Sleepy Company, a 70%-owned subsidiary of Pickle Corporation, reported net income of $600,000 and paid dividends totaling $225,000 during Year 3. Year 3 amortization of differences between current fair values and carrying amounts of Sleepy's identifiable net assets at the date of the business combination was $112,500. The noncontrolling interest in consolidated net income of Sleepy for Year 3 was:
